As a corollary to your answer, it's also worth knowing that several big Pharma efforts to develop a small molecule drug which can Target the FAP marker with a Doxorubicin "tail" for efficacy have all come to nothing. So the genius system of carrying Doxorubicin effectively inert to the site and having the pre-CISION technology Target FAP then drop the payload is sublime. Simplicity in science is often best.

Urbansea: because Doxorubicin is off-patent, incredibly toxic, yet very widely used as a front line treatment across a wide range of cancers - so much so it's on the WHO list of essential medicines.
According to this paper it's the sixth most commonly used drug - https://www.researchgate.net/figure/Anticancer-drugs-used-in-various-cancers-n-200-Cyclophosphamide-was-the-most_fig1_322692836
However, Doxorubicin is part of the Anthracycline family of chemotherapies, which according to good old Wikipedia are "among the most effective anticancer treatments ever developed and are effective against more types of cancer than any other class of chemotherapeutic agents".
Indeed, this paper is titled: "The anthracyclines: will we ever find a better doxorubicin?".
https://pubmed.ncbi.nlm.nih.gov/1462166/
If you look at the other front-line chemotherapies, many of them are also Anthracycline's (look for 'rubicin' at the end of the name) - all of which have the same severe cardio toxicity, amongst other serious side effects.
Therefore, any improvement in Doxorubicin's safety profile would not only displace the existing market for Doxorubicin, but also for many of the other Anthracycline's in use.
Additionally, given the reputation of Doxorubicin, any safety improvement would attract the attention of the global oncology community, placing Avacta's technology in full view.

AVA6000
Avacta will file a CTA application as soon as possible for a phase I dose escalation study for its lead preCISIONTM pro-drug chemotherapy AVA6000 pro-doxorubicin. A positive outcome to this phase I study would require an improved safety profile compared with standard Doxorubicin since the efficacy of this existing chemotherapy is well known. Positive data could lead to a significant licensing opportunity for AVA6000 with companies currently marketing existing Doxorubicin products or with companies that are currently carrying out clinical studies combining Doxorubicin with their checkpoint inhibitors. A successful outcome to the study would also open the potential to using the preCISIONTM tumour targeting technology developed at Tufts University and exclusively licensed by Avacta to improve the safety profile of many other chemotherapies.
